The FK16R-A8 spark plug from DENSO is an iridium-tipped, long-life spark plug designed specifically for the 12-15 model year Toyota Prius with a 1.5L-4 L4 engine. This spark plug is a remarkable upgrade over traditional copper or nickel spark plugs due to its advanced iridium center electrode, which provides superior ignitability and durability.
The iridium center electrode is highly resistant to erosion and fouling, ensuring a consistent and reliable spark over a long period. This results in improved combustion efficiency, reduced fuel consumption, and increased engine performance. The plug's fine-grain platinum electrode nose further enhances ignitability, providing a quicker and more efficient spark, which can improve engine starting in cold weather conditions.
The FK16R-A8 spark plug features a unique, ribbed ground electrode design, which improves heat transfer and reduces spark plug fouling. This design allows the plug to maintain a consistent operating temperature, reducing the risk of pre-ignition and engine knock. The plug's ceramic insulator ensures excellent insulation and resistance to thermal shock, ensuring the plug can withstand the high temperatures and pressures in the engine cylinder.
The FK16R-A8 spark plug is also designed to meet the stringent emissions requirements of modern vehicles, including the Toyota Prius. Its advanced design and materials contribute to reduced emissions, helping to maintain the vehicle's environmental performance.
